| /libCEED/examples/fluids/ |
| H A D | navierstokes.h | 79 typedef struct User_private *User; typedef 222 PetscErrorCode BoundaryConditionSetUp(User user, ProblemData problem, AppCtx app_ctx, SimpleBC bc); 240 PetscErrorCode (*print_info)(User, ProblemData, AppCtx); 241 PetscErrorCode (*create_mass_operator)(User, CeedOperator *); 262 extern PetscErrorCode PRINT_NEWTONIAN(User user, ProblemData problem, AppCtx app_ctx); 264 extern PetscErrorCode PRINT_EULER_VORTEX(User user, ProblemData problem, AppCtx app_ctx); 266 extern PetscErrorCode PRINT_SHOCKTUBE(User user, ProblemData problem, AppCtx app_ctx); 268 extern PetscErrorCode PRINT_ADVECTION(User user, ProblemData problem, AppCtx app_ctx); 270 extern PetscErrorCode PRINT_ADVECTION2D(User user, ProblemData problem, AppCtx app_ctx); 272 PetscErrorCode PrintRunInfo(User user, Physics phys_ctx, ProblemData problem, TS ts); [all …]
|
| /libCEED/tests/output/ |
| H A D | t402-qfunction-f.out | 1 User CeedQFunction - setup 12 User CeedQFunction - mass 29 User CeedQFunction - mass
|
| H A D | t402-qfunction.out | 1 User CeedQFunction - setup 12 User CeedQFunction - mass 30 User CeedQFunction - mass
|
| /libCEED/python/tests/output/ |
| H A D | test_402.out | 1 User CeedQFunction - setup_mass 17 User CeedQFunction - apply_mass
|
| /libCEED/examples/fluids/problems/ |
| H A D | bc_slip.c | 20 User user = *(User *)ctx; in SlipBCSetup()
|
| H A D | shocktube.c | 20 User user = *(User *)ctx; in NS_SHOCKTUBE() 144 PetscErrorCode PRINT_SHOCKTUBE(User user, ProblemData problem, AppCtx app_ctx) { in PRINT_SHOCKTUBE()
|
| H A D | gaussianwave.c | 20 User user = *(User *)ctx; in NS_GAUSSIAN_WAVE()
|
| H A D | eulervortex.c | 20 User user = *(User *)ctx; in NS_EULER_VORTEX() 145 PetscErrorCode PRINT_EULER_VORTEX(User user, ProblemData problem, AppCtx app_ctx) { in PRINT_EULER_VORTEX()
|
| H A D | stg_shur14.h | 14 extern PetscErrorCode SetupStg(const MPI_Comm comm, const DM dm, ProblemData problem, User user, co…
|
| H A D | densitycurrent.c | 19 User user = *(User *)ctx; in NS_DENSITY_CURRENT()
|
| H A D | channel.c | 19 User user = *(User *)ctx; in NS_CHANNEL()
|
| H A D | advection.c | 21 PetscErrorCode CreateKSPMassOperator_AdvectionStabilized(User user, CeedOperator *op_mass) { in CreateKSPMassOperator_AdvectionStabilized() 91 User user = *(User *)ctx; in NS_ADVECTION() 276 PetscErrorCode PRINT_ADVECTION(User user, ProblemData problem, AppCtx app_ctx) { in PRINT_ADVECTION()
|
| H A D | newtonian.c | 110 static PetscErrorCode UnitTests_Newtonian(User user, NewtonianIdealGasContext gas) { in UnitTests_Newtonian() 158 PetscErrorCode CreateKSPMassOperator_NewtonianStabilized(User user, CeedOperator *op_mass) { in CreateKSPMassOperator_NewtonianStabilized() 215 User user = *(User *)ctx; in NS_NEWTONIAN_IG() 478 PetscErrorCode PRINT_NEWTONIAN(User user, ProblemData problem, AppCtx app_ctx) { in PRINT_NEWTONIAN()
|
| /libCEED/examples/fluids/src/ |
| H A D | setupts.c | 19 PetscErrorCode UpdateBoundaryValues(User user, Vec Q_loc, PetscReal t) { in UpdateBoundaryValues() 32 User user = *(User *)user_data; in RHS_NS() 104 User user = *(User *)user_data; in IFunction_NS() 153 User user = *(User *)user_data; in FormIJacobian_NS() 178 PetscErrorCode WriteOutput(User user, Vec Q, PetscInt step_no, PetscScalar time) { in WriteOutput() 242 User user = ctx; in TSMonitor_WallForce() 283 User user = ctx; in TSMonitor_NS() 297 PetscErrorCode TSSolve_NS(DM dm, User user, AppCtx app_ctx, Physics phys, ProblemData problem, Vec … in TSSolve_NS()
|
| H A D | turb_spanstats.c | 29 PetscErrorCode CreateStatsDM(User user, ProblemData problem, PetscInt degree) { in CreateStatsDM() 185 PetscErrorCode SpanStatsSetupDataCreate(Ceed ceed, User user, CeedData ceed_data, ProblemData probl… in SpanStatsSetupDataCreate() 296 PetscErrorCode SetupL2ProjectionStats(Ceed ceed, User user, CeedData ceed_data, SpanStatsSetupData … in SetupL2ProjectionStats() 360 PetscErrorCode CreateStatisticCollectionOperator(Ceed ceed, User user, CeedData ceed_data, SpanStat… in CreateStatisticCollectionOperator() 436 PetscErrorCode SetupMMSErrorChecking(Ceed ceed, User user, CeedData ceed_data, SpanStatsSetupData s… in SetupMMSErrorChecking() 478 PetscErrorCode TurbulenceStatisticsSetup(Ceed ceed, User user, CeedData ceed_data, ProblemData prob… in TurbulenceStatisticsSetup() 522 PetscErrorCode CollectStatistics(User user, PetscScalar solution_time, Vec Q) { in CollectStatistics() 543 PetscErrorCode ProcessStatistics(User user, Vec stats) { in ProcessStatistics() 592 User user = (User)ctx; in TSMonitor_TurbulenceStatistics() 634 PetscErrorCode TurbulenceStatisticsDestroy(User user, CeedData ceed_data) { in TurbulenceStatisticsDestroy()
|
| H A D | differential_filter.c | 18 PetscErrorCode DifferentialFilterCreateOperators(Ceed ceed, User user, CeedData ceed_data, CeedQFun… in DifferentialFilterCreateOperators() 184 PetscErrorCode DifferentialFilterSetup(Ceed ceed, User user, CeedData ceed_data, ProblemData proble… in DifferentialFilterSetup() 289 PetscErrorCode DifferentialFilterApply(User user, const PetscReal solution_time, const Vec Q, Vec F… in DifferentialFilterApply() 315 User user = (User)ctx; in TSMonitor_DifferentialFilter()
|
| H A D | velocity_gradient_projection.c | 16 PetscErrorCode VelocityGradientProjectionCreateDM(NodalProjectionData grad_velo_proj, User user, Pe… in VelocityGradientProjectionCreateDM() 42 PetscErrorCode VelocityGradientProjectionSetup(Ceed ceed, User user, CeedData ceed_data, ProblemDat… in VelocityGradientProjectionSetup()
|
| H A D | grid_anisotropy_tensor.c | 14 PetscErrorCode GridAnisotropyTensorProjectionSetupApply(Ceed ceed, User user, CeedData ceed_data, C… in GridAnisotropyTensorProjectionSetupApply() 127 PetscErrorCode GridAnisotropyTensorCalculateCollocatedVector(Ceed ceed, User user, CeedData ceed_da… in GridAnisotropyTensorCalculateCollocatedVector()
|
| H A D | boundary_condition.c | 34 PetscErrorCode BoundaryConditionSetUp(User user, ProblemData problem, AppCtx app_ctx, SimpleBC bc) { in BoundaryConditionSetUp()
|
| H A D | strong_boundary_conditions.c | 137 User user; in DMPlexInsertBoundaryValues_StrongBCCeed() 155 PetscErrorCode SetupStrongBC_Ceed(Ceed ceed, CeedData ceed_data, DM dm, User user, ProblemData prob… in SetupStrongBC_Ceed()
|
| H A D | misc.c | 19 PetscErrorCode ICs_FixMultiplicity(DM dm, CeedData ceed_data, User user, Vec Q_loc, Vec Q, CeedScal… in ICs_FixMultiplicity() 176 PetscErrorCode PrintError(CeedData ceed_data, DM dm, User user, Vec Q, PetscScalar final_time) { in PrintError() 201 PetscErrorCode PostProcess(TS ts, CeedData ceed_data, DM dm, ProblemData problem, User user, Vec Q,… in PostProcess() 372 PetscErrorCode PrintRunInfo(User user, Physics phys_ctx, ProblemData problem, TS ts) { in PrintRunInfo()
|
| /libCEED/doc/sphinx/source/ |
| H A D | index.md | 1 # Welcome to libCEED's User Manual!
|
| /libCEED/doc/ |
| H A D | README.md | 16 Sphinx is the tool used for libCEED's User Manual. Sphinx can produce documentation in different ou… 18 To be able to contribute to libCEED's User Manual, Sphinx needs to be [installed](http://www.sphinx…
|
| /libCEED/doc/sphinx/source/api/ |
| H A D | index.rst | 32 Q --> UQ(User's physics)
|
| /libCEED/julia/LibCEED.jl/docs/src/ |
| H A D | Misc.md | 3 User Q-functions often perform small (1x1, 2x2, or 3x3) linear algebra
|